Deflection measurement device for the deformation controlled determination of the flexural tensile strength of fiber reinforced concrete beam specimens used for industrial floors and for tunneling in accordance with:
- ASTM C 1609 / ASTM C 1018
- EN 14651 / EN14488
- AFNOR P18-409
- BV-Merkblatt "steel fiber concrete"

Load frame with large testing area dimensions for standard-compliant compressive strength tests on building material specimens of all kind, e.g. concrete-, brick- and natural stone specimens. This load frame is made for extremely challenging test requirements in the quality control, the development and the research.
- Accuracy: Quality Class 1 / DIN 51220 / EN ISO 7500-1
- Sizes: 5000 kN / 6000 kN / 8000 kN / 10000 kN
